Cheesy Shrimp Dip

Ingredients
- 1/4 cup butter
- 2/3 cup chopped red bell pepper
- 1 pound medium shrimp, peeled, deveined, and coarsely chopped
- 1/3 cup sliced green onions
- 1 cup sour cream
- 1 cup shredded Parmesan
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ella
- 1/2 cup mayonnaise
- Pinch of salt
- Pinch cracked black pepper
- Assorted crackers, for serving

Preparation
Step 1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
In a medium skillet, melt the butter over medium heat. Add the red bell pepper and cook for 3 minutes. Stir in the shrimp and green onions and cook until the shrimp are pink and firm, 2 to 3 minutes. Stir in the sour cream, cheeses, and mayonnaise. Add the salt and pepper to taste. Spoon the mixture into a 2 -quart baking dish. Bake until lightly browned and bubbly, 30 to 35 minutes. Serve with assorted crackers.
